This Saturday is the Halloween party that I look forward to all year long. I love Halloween, the costumes, the decorations, the tricks and treats! However, my friend Missy loves it more. In fact this holiday is somewhat her speciality! Each year she hosts an amazing party. Each detail is painstakingly planned and beautifully executed. It is truly a fabulous evening. I thought I would show you some of her handmade party decorations. I hope you will find them as inspiring as I do.
She decorates a table especially for the kids. I can only imagine that the kids must feel like they have stepped into paradise.
A wonderfully decorated cone brimming with goodies dangled from each chair
A darling paper mache cat favor box sat at each place
The adults sat down to dinner at this spooky but beautiful table wrapped in gauze
Our favors were held in this unbelievable mummy topped box
We dined underneath her chandelier that she had filled with black twigs, ghosts and then wrapped in gauze
She sends an invitation that sets the tone of the party and gets everyone excited. This paper clay tombstone was found standing at our door inviting us to the party.
I love to sit at dinner in this stunning environment with good friends and enjoy their company and the fun of the season. Each year I look forward to the unique favors and decorations she has made. Missy is so talented and creative and so generously bestows her gifts on her friends. So if you can’t tell, I can’t wait for Saturday night!
